Job Description & How to Apply Below
ESSENTIAL

JOB DUTIES:

Prepare the patient for the face-to-face visit with the provider:

* Take vital signs.

* State reason for visit.

* Obtain and record patient history.

* Prepare and assist patient with completing appropriate forms.

* Follow and update patient care guidelines and place request for standing orders.

* Medication reconciliation

* Abstraction of medications and vaccines as needed.

* Request medical records as needed.

* Maintain patient flow.

During patient visit:

* Translate for patient as needed.

* Do specimen collection.

* Perform urinalysis,

* Recheck blood pressures as needed.

* Provide first aid/CPR as required until healthcare provider/emergency personnel arrive.

Check out patient:

* Provide patient care plan.

* Patient education as needed.

* Provide all appropriate documents for discharge of patient at end of appointment.

* Report communicable diseases.

* Coordinate care for individual patients as needed, including but not limited to, referral and testing follow-up and/or communication with other community organizations.

In-Between patients:

* Prepare and maintain safe and clean examination rooms and treatment areas.

* Follow appropriate hand hygiene.

Desk Responsibilities:

* Perform telephone and in-person triage by collecting patient concerns and symptoms within scope of training and certification.

* Respond to provider task actions and do follow up with patients.

* Address incoming and outgoing faxes as related to patient care.

* Answer the telephone in a professional and respectful manner.

* Address all incoming calls regarding refill requests, care givers, home health, and ensure patient is transferred to another department as needed.

* Nurse visits

* Prior authorizations

Specimen Collection per Healthcare Provider Orders:

* Obtain throat specimen for microbiological testing.

* Perform wound collection procedure for microbiological testing.

* Instruct patients in the collection of a clean-catch mid-stream urine specimen.

* Direct patients for specimen collection.

* Complete laboratory requisitions with the proper information. Use correct ICD-10 coding.

* Obtain capillary puncture.

Diagnostic Testing per Healthcare Provider Orders:

* Use methods of quality control.

* Screen and follow-up test results.

* Perform electrocardiograms.

* Perform vision/hearing screening. Perform Hemoglobin A1c (HbA1c). Perform INR testing.

* Direct patients for diagnostic/x-ray testing.

Medication administration:

* When giving medication, and vaccines, apply and follow the rights of medication administration.

* Update and maintain medication and immunization records.

* Apply pharmaceutical principals to prepare and administer oral, parenteral to include subcutaneous and intramuscular injections.

* Administer vaccines to adults and pediatric patients.

Communication:

* Respond to and initiate electronic communications/provider orders.

* Recognize and respond to verbal communication/provider orders.

* Demonstrate appropriate telephone techniques.

* Communicate provider orders to pharmacies, healthcare facilities, patients, etc.

* Maintain current knowledge of office procedures, pertinent laboratory/diagnostic facilities' requirements and nursing responsibilities through review of memos, policy & procedures, established protocols, medical assistant practice, etc.

* Write routine reports and correspondence. Read and interpret documents such as safety rules, operation and maintenance instructions, procedure manuals, etc.

* Always communicate effectively and in a professional manner.

* Assist in keeping appointments on schedule.

Coordination of patient's medical care:

* Follow up with referrals, testing, and other organizations as needed for patient care.

Others:

* Understand and utilize Universal Precautions, and maintain Blood borne Pathogen Standards. and

* Have a working knowledge of an autoclave and understand the proper technique to sterilize instruments, if applicable in the department.

* Participate in the Quality Program through incident reporting and identifying opportunities for improvement. Participate in the Compliance Program through fraud waste and abuse prevention, detection, reporting and protecting patient confidentiality under HIPAA.

Legal Concepts:
Identify and respond to issues of confidentiality. Perform within legal and ethical boundaries. Establish and maintain the Electronic Health Record (EHR). Document appropriately, accurately and completely. Perform risk management procedures. Maintain, on an ongoing basis, accurate and up to date quality assurance logs.

Patient Instruction:
Explain general office policies. Instruct individuals according to their needs. Instruct and demonstrate the use of and care of patient equipment. Provide instruction for health maintenance and disease prevention. Identify community resources. Clarify and explain healthcare provider instructions when needed. Maintain instructional materials for patient care.

Operational Functions:
